MOMENT AND DISCRETE ORDINATE METHODS IN RADIATIVE TRANSFER PROBLEMS,
Abstract
A recently introduced modification of the standard moments method, applicable to radiative transfer problems in planar, radiating, non-scattering media without polarization effects, is examined for the general N-th order approximation. The modification is essentially a canonical transformation of the standard moment equations. It is shown that the transformed system is not only equivalent, but essentially identical, to the discrete ordinates method. The transformation is useful in that it provides more insight into the relationship between the moments method and the discrete ordinates method. (Author)
